Subject: [PATCH 11/16] auto-t: fix testSAE autoconnect_test.py

This test was unreliable since it was assuming a periodic scan would
happen at just the right time. Instead since we are expecting autoconnect
we can just wait for DeviceState.connected then after we are connected
verify the network was correct.
